Global Manufacturing Organisation GMO At Dr Reddy s Laboratories we are dedicated to making a meaningful impact on global healthcare through precision manufacturing and innovation With a legacy of excellence we are a leading force in the pharmaceutical industry We operate 19 state-of-the-art manufacturing plants across Hyderabad Vizag Baddi Mexico Shreveport and Mirfield comprising 8 OSD facilities 3 Injectables facilities and 8 API facilities Benchmarking manufacturing processes and continuous operational excellence are at the core of our capability to deliver quality medicines to our patients in 66 countries We manufacture a portfolio of complex APIs and 1 150 drug master files across key therapy areas such as Oncology Cardio-vascular Central Nervous System and Anti-Diabetes The World Economic Forum has recognised our largest manufacturing facility in Bachupally Hyderabad as part of its Global Lighthouse Network We aspire to be the most efficient pharma operations in the world Our productivity improvement and digitalisation efforts are key to staying competitive meeting business imperatives and meeting our ambitious ESG goals Building such factories of the future is integral to innovation and to build healthcare of the future Benefits Offered At Dr Reddy s we actively help to catalyse your career growth and professional development through personalised learning programs The benefits you will enjoy at Dr Reddy s are on par with the best industry standards They include among other things and other essential equipment joining relocation support family support Maternity Paternity benefits learning and development opportunities medical coverage for yourself and your family life coverage for yourself Our Work Culture Ask any employee at Dr Reddy s why they come to work every day and they ll say because Good Health Can t Wait This is our credo as well as the guiding principle behind all our actions We see healthcare solutions not only as scientific formulations but as a means to help patients lead healthier lives and we re always attuned to the new and the next to empower people to stay fit And to do this we foster a culture of empathy and dynamism People are at the core of our journey over the last few decades They have been supported by an enabling environment that buoys individual ability while fostering teamwork and shared success We believe that when people with diverse skills are bound together by a common purpose and value system they can make magic For more details please visit our career website at
